I honestly had no idea this even existed. spent some time tonight and found it though. Upon review I saw this statement: We use your birth year, postal code and gender to personalize your experience on Pandora. 
Given that explanation I can see how there would be oh so slight changes in the algorithms choices on radio stations if no or few likes or seeds are selected. If I had to guess non binary would remove those changes for the gender portion at least. I understand that this doesn't represent you as someone without a gender but if I'm correct (and maybe Pandora can help explain) and it would have the same impact as an option without a gender; then maybe selecting the non binary option could be good enough.

As someone whos been around the community for a little while I've seen several ideas hit the cutting room floor; even some that are quite popular. I fear that the number of people who don't fit into the female, male, or non binary option to be comparatively small. As such, I'd fear that this may limit the likelihood of implementation. While not ideal it may be worth selecting the option that is closest to representing you; and enjoy the music.
